Output 38f0c32d4c5adbd3d93982e5a80a9fa04e24306a0dc3710976943f153fa5adf4:1

value
159577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bccaf85340ce1e643ffda2c1437bd2aa72265ed5 OP_EQUAL
address
3JuG7DFq5Lnyo3H84tU4Y4Ptu7wrE6gPm6
transaction
38f0c32d4c5adbd3d93982e5a80a9fa04e24306a0dc3710976943f153fa5adf4
spent
true